What is a global commodities manager?

A Global Commodities Manager is a professional responsible for overseeing the procurement, sourcing, and management of commodities on an international scale for an organization. They analyze global market trends, negotiate contracts, and develop strategies to optimize costs and ensure a reliable supply chain. Their role often involves collaborating with suppliers, managing risks related to currency fluctuations and geopolitical events, and ensuring compliance with regulations. This position is crucial for companies that rely on raw materials, components, or other commodities sourced from various countries.

What are some common challenges faced by global commodities managers when working with suppliers across different regions?

Global Commodities Managers often encounter challenges such as navigating varying regulatory requirements, managing currency fluctuations, and ensuring consistent quality standards among suppliers from different countries. Building strong relationships and clear communication channels is essential, as cultural differences and time zone discrepancies can impact negotiations and timelines. Adapting sourcing strategies to changing market conditions and geopolitical factors is also a key part of the role, requiring continuous monitoring and flexibility.

Overview
Operations provides critical support for all of Deutsche Bank's Investment Bank businesses by enabling the seamless delivery of transactions and processes to our global client base, managing trade lifecycle events and related controls across Investment Bank platforms, and supporting global trading desks in established financial centers such as New York, London, and Frankfurt. As a dynamic and diverse division, our objective is to ensure all services are executed in a timely, professional manner, risk is minimized, the client experience is positive, and our people have excellent career development opportunities to foster skills and talent.
You will be a senior member of the Americas Commodities Middle Office team, supporting the Investment Bank's Global Commodities Trading activities from our New York office, reporting to the Americas Head of FIC Middle Office, and serving as a key member of the regional Operations management team.
The Commodities Middle Office team is responsible for delivering best-in-class operational services to the Bcandidusiness, including support for trading across Physical and Financial Oil, Global Natural Gas and LNG, Power, Agricultural products, Base and Precious Metals, and both exchange-traded and OTC Commodity derivatives.
This role covers both "Run The Bank" (RTB) daily operations and "Change the Bank" (CTB) transformation initiatives, with a focus on enhancing the control framework, improving process efficiency, and driving strategic change for the Commodities platform.

What You'll Do
  • Provide a quality, first-line support service to the Commodities trading division in an efficient and cost-effective way, while maintaining a robust control and risk management framework
  • Oversee and manage the complete trade lifecycle for complex commodity transactions, from trade capture and validation through to settlement, ensuring accuracy and timeliness
  • Implement and monitor rigorous controls around physical commodity settlements, including inventory management, logistics, scheduling, and the handling of physical assets and related documentation (e.g., bills of lading, warehouse receipts)
  • Manage key operational metrics in line with agreed targets and risk tolerances, with a strong focus on cost, control, and regulatory adherence.
  • Ensure regulatory compliance from a US and regional perspective, with a deep understanding of rules governed by bodies such as the CFTC ( Commodity Futures Trading Commission), FERC, and exchanges like CME (Chicago Mercantile Exchange )/NYMEX
  • Partner with Technology, Business, and Finance teams to drive strategic and tactical transformation programs aimed at enhancing processing efficiency, automation, and control
